Exploring Different Types of Built-In Ovens
The world of built-in ovens is diverse, offering various types to suit different preferences and kitchen layouts. Familiarizing yourself with these types is crucial for making an informed decision.
Single vs. Double Ovens
Single ovens are the standard choice, offering a single cooking cavity. They are ideal for smaller kitchens or households with moderate cooking needs. Double ovens, on the other hand, feature two separate cooking cavities, allowing you to cook multiple dishes at different temperatures simultaneously. This is a fantastic option for large families or those who frequently entertain. Double ovens significantly increase cooking flexibility and efficiency.
Electric vs. Gas Ovens
Electric ovens are known for their even heat distribution and precise temperature control, making them ideal for baking. They also often offer a wider range of features, such as convection baking and self-cleaning. Gas ovens heat up quickly and offer a moister cooking environment, which some chefs prefer for roasting meats. However, temperature control in gas ovens can sometimes be less precise than in electric models. Electric ovens generally offer more consistent temperature and baking results, while gas ovens heat up faster.
Convection Ovens
Convection ovens use a fan to circulate hot air, resulting in faster and more even cooking. This is particularly beneficial for baking multiple trays of cookies or roasting meats, as it ensures consistent browning and eliminates hot spots. Convection technology is now widely available in both electric and gas ovens and is highly recommended for serious bakers and cooks. Convection ovens significantly improve cooking speed and evenness.
Key Features to Consider
Beyond the basic oven types, several key features can enhance your cooking experience and make your new built-in oven a valuable addition to your kitchen.
Self-Cleaning Function
Nobody enjoys cleaning a greasy oven. A self-cleaning function uses high heat to burn off food residue, making cleanup much easier. There are two main types of self-cleaning: pyrolytic and steam cleaning. Pyrolytic cleaning uses extremely high temperatures to incinerate food residue, while steam cleaning uses steam to loosen grime. Pyrolytic cleaning is generally more effective but requires more energy. A self-cleaning function is a must-have for easy oven maintenance.
Convection Technology
As mentioned earlier, convection technology significantly improves cooking performance. Look for ovens that offer true convection, which uses a third heating element in addition to the fan for even more consistent heat distribution.
Temperature Probe
A temperature probe allows you to monitor the internal temperature of your food without opening the oven door. This is particularly useful for roasting meats, as it ensures they are cooked to the perfect doneness.
Broiling Element
The broiling element provides intense heat from above, perfect for browning the tops of dishes or quickly cooking thin cuts of meat. Look for ovens with a variable broiling element, which allows you to adjust the intensity of the heat.
Oven Capacity
Oven capacity is measured in cubic feet. Choose a size that accommodates your typical cooking needs. A 3-4 cubic foot oven is generally sufficient for small families, while larger families or those who frequently entertain may need a 5+ cubic foot oven.
Smart Features
Many modern ovens now offer smart features, such as Wi-Fi connectivity, smartphone control, and pre-programmed recipes. While these features are not essential, they can add convenience and enhance your cooking experience. Smart features can add convenience to your cooking but are not essential for functionality.
Size and Installation Considerations
Before purchasing a built-in oven, it’s crucial to carefully measure your available space and ensure that the oven will fit properly. Consider the oven’s dimensions, including its width, height, and depth. Also, check the manufacturer’s specifications for required clearances and electrical or gas connections.
Professional installation is highly recommended, especially for gas ovens. Incorrect installation can be dangerous and may void your warranty. Ensure that a qualified technician handles the installation process. Proper measurement and professional installation are crucial for a safe and functional oven.
Budget and Brand Reputation
Built-in ovens range in price from a few hundred dollars to several thousand. Determine your budget before you start shopping and stick to it. Consider the features you need versus those that are simply nice to have.
Research different brands and read online reviews to get an idea of their reputation for quality, reliability, and customer service. Some popular brands include Bosch, GE, KitchenAid, LG, and Samsung. Brand reputation and customer reviews are important indicators of quality and reliability.
Energy Efficiency
An energy-efficient oven can save you money on your utility bills and reduce your environmental impact. Look for ovens with the Energy Star label, which indicates that they meet strict energy efficiency guidelines. Convection ovens also tend to be more energy-efficient than conventional ovens, as they cook food faster at lower temperatures.
Maintenance and Care
Proper maintenance is essential for extending the lifespan of your built-in oven and ensuring its optimal performance. Regularly clean the oven cavity to prevent food buildup. Follow the manufacturer’s instructions for self-cleaning, if applicable. Avoid using abrasive cleaners or scouring pads, as these can damage the oven’s surface.
Also, periodically check the oven door seal to ensure it is intact and prevents heat from escaping. A damaged door seal can significantly reduce the oven’s efficiency and increase your energy bills. Regular cleaning and maintenance will prolong the life and performance of your oven.

What are the key differences between electric and gas built-in ovens, and how do they affect cooking?
Electric ovens are known for their even heating and precise temperature control, making them ideal for baking and achieving consistent results. They often feature self-cleaning options and a wider range of advanced settings, like convection and broiling, providing versatility in the kitchen.
Gas ovens, on the other hand, tend to heat up and cool down faster, which some cooks prefer. They typically offer a moister cooking environment, potentially preventing food from drying out. However, temperature regulation can be less precise compared to electric models, and they require a gas line connection, which might limit placement options.
What is convection cooking, and why should I consider it in a built-in oven?
Convection cooking utilizes a fan to circulate hot air throughout the oven cavity, resulting in faster and more even cooking. This eliminates hot spots and ensures that food is cooked uniformly, regardless of its placement in the oven. It’s particularly beneficial for roasting, baking multiple trays of cookies, and achieving crispy textures.
Consider a convection oven if you frequently bake or roast, value speed and efficiency, and desire consistent results. While convection ovens may cost slightly more, the enhanced cooking performance and time savings often justify the investment for avid home cooks. Look for options with true convection, which uses a third heating element around the fan for even better results.
What size built-in oven should I choose, and how do I determine the right capacity for my needs?
Oven capacity is typically measured in cubic feet and ranges from compact models around 2.5 cubic feet to larger models exceeding 5 cubic feet. To determine the ideal size, consider your typical cooking habits and the number of people you regularly cook for. A smaller oven might suffice for individuals or couples who primarily prepare smaller meals, while a larger oven is essential for families or those who frequently entertain.
Think about the largest dishes you typically cook, such as a Thanksgiving turkey or multiple baking sheets. Measure your existing oven cavity or the dimensions of your largest cookware to get a better sense of the space you need. Leave some buffer space to ensure proper airflow and prevent overcrowding, which can hinder cooking performance.
What are some essential features to look for in a built-in oven, beyond basic heating?
Beyond basic heating, consider features like self-cleaning, which significantly simplifies oven maintenance. Look for options such as pyrolytic self-cleaning, which burns off residue at high temperatures, or steam cleaning, a gentler alternative. A built-in meat probe is also a valuable addition, allowing you to monitor internal food temperatures accurately.
Other desirable features include preheating indicators, multiple rack positions for flexible cooking, and digital controls with programmable settings for consistent results. A well-lit oven interior and a clear view of your food through the oven door are also important for monitoring cooking progress without opening the oven and losing heat.
How important is energy efficiency in a built-in oven, and how can I assess it?
Energy efficiency is an important consideration, as it impacts both your energy bills and your environmental footprint. Look for ovens with an Energy Star rating, which indicates that they meet certain efficiency standards. These ovens often incorporate features like better insulation and more efficient heating elements, reducing energy consumption.
Review the oven’s energy guide label, which provides an estimated annual energy cost based on average usage. Compare the energy consumption of different models and factor in your typical cooking habits to estimate potential savings. While a more energy-efficient oven may have a higher initial cost, it can save you money in the long run through lower energy bills.
What are the different types of oven controls (knobs, digital, touch screen), and what are their pros and cons?
Oven controls vary from traditional knobs to digital displays and touch screens, each offering different levels of precision and convenience. Knobs are typically straightforward to use, even for those unfamiliar with technology, and offer a tactile feel. However, they might lack the precision of digital controls for setting exact temperatures and timers.
Digital controls provide precise temperature settings and programmable timers, enhancing accuracy and consistency. Touch screen controls offer a sleek, modern design and intuitive navigation, often incorporating advanced features like pre-programmed cooking modes. However, they can be more prone to smudges and require a learning curve for some users. Consider your personal preferences and technological comfort level when choosing the type of oven controls.
How do I ensure a proper installation of my new built-in oven, and should I hire a professional?
Proper installation is crucial for the safe and efficient operation of your built-in oven. Ensure that the oven’s dimensions match the opening in your cabinetry and that you have the correct electrical or gas connections. Follow the manufacturer’s instructions carefully, paying attention to wiring diagrams and safety precautions.
While some homeowners with electrical or plumbing experience may be comfortable installing a built-in oven themselves, it’s generally recommended to hire a qualified professional. A professional installer will ensure that the oven is properly connected, grounded, and level, preventing potential safety hazards and ensuring optimal performance. They can also handle any necessary modifications to your cabinetry or electrical/gas lines.
